Product : Fedora Core 3
Name : gnucash
Version : 1.8.11
Release : 0.fc3
Summary : GnuCash is an application to keep track of your finances.
Description :
GnuCash is a personal finance manager. A check-book like register GUI
allows you to enter and track bank accounts, stocks, income and even
currency trades. The interface is designed to be simple and easy to
use, but is backed with double-entry accounting principles to ensure
balanced books.

Product : Fedora Core 3
Name : bind
Version : 9.2.5rc1
Release : 1
Summary : The Berkeley Internet Name Domain (BIND) DNS (Domain Name System) server.
Description :
BIND (Berkeley Internet Name Domain) is an implementation of the DNS
(Domain Name System) protocols. BIND includes a DNS server (named),
which resolves host names to IP addresses; a resolver library
(routines for applications to use when interfacing with DNS); and
tools for verifying that the DNS server is operating properly.
---------------------------------------------------------------------
Update Information:
Upgraded to ISC BIND version 9.2.5rc1 .
Added support for LDAP, PostgreSQL and filesystem Simplified Database Backends (SDB)
with the bind-sdb package, and for development with libbind, the BIND 8 compatible
resolver library, with the bind-libbind-devel package.
Fixed various bugs (see ChangeLog below).

Product : Fedora Core 3
Name : squid
Version : 2.5.STABLE8
Release : 1.FC3.1
Summary : The Squid proxy caching server.
Description :
Squid is a high-performance proxy caching server for Web clients,
supporting FTP, gopher, and HTTP data objects. Unlike traditional
caching software, Squid handles all requests in a single,
non-blocking, I/O-driven process. Squid keeps meta data and especially
hot objects cached in RAM, caches DNS lookups, supports non-blocking
DNS lookups, and implements negative caching of failed requests.
Squid consists of a main server program squid, a Domain Name System
lookup program (dnsserver), a program for retrieving FTP data
(ftpget), and some management and client tools.
---------------------------------------------------------------------
Update Information:
This update fixes
CAN-2005-0446 Squid DoS from bad DNS response

Product : Fedora Core 3
Name : openssh
Version : 3.9p1
Release : 8.0.1
Summary : The OpenSSH implementation of SSH protocol versions 1 and 2.
Description :
SSH (Secure SHell) is a program for logging into and executing
commands on a remote machine. SSH is intended to replace rlogin and
rsh, and to provide secure encrypted communications between two
untrusted hosts over an insecure network. X11 connections and
arbitrary TCP/IP ports can also be forwarded over the secure channel.
OpenSSH is OpenBSD's version of the last free version of SSH, bringing
it up to date in terms of security and features, as well as removing
all patented algorithms to separate libraries.
This package includes the core files necessary for both the OpenSSH
client and server. To make this package useful, you should also
install openssh-clients, openssh-server, or both.
---------------------------------------------------------------------
Update Information:
This update changes default ssh client configuration so the trusted X11
forwarding is enabled. Untrusted X11 forwarding is not supported by X11
clients and doesn't work with Xinerama.
